266 pounds of cocaine seized at USA-Canada bridge in Port Huron, police say
ST. CLAIR COUNTY, MI – More than 200 pounds of cocaine was seized at the Blue Water Bridge, which connects the United States to Canada in Port Huron. U.S. Customs and Border Protection and Homeland Security Investigations seized 266 pounds of cocaine at approximately 4:30 p.m. on Aug. 1, according to the St. Clair County Sheriff’s Department.

JD Vance headed to Macomb County on Wednesday
Republican vice presidential nominee and U.S. Sen. JD Vance of Ohio will visit Macomb County on Wednesday to speak at the Shelby Township Police Department. The visit will be Vance's second since becoming former President Donald Trump's running mate and comes on the same day that Vice President Kamala Harris − who is now the Democratic Party's presidential nominee − is also expected to be in metro Detroit on a multistate tour introducing her running mate. Details of that event and another by Harris on Thursday were not yet known.

Secretaries of state say Musk’s Grok spread election misinformation, Axios says
Secretaries of state from Minnesota, Pennsylvania, Washington, Michigan and New Mexico sent a letter to Tesla CEO Elon Musk urging him to fix X’s AI chatbot Grok after it shared misinformation about the 2024 election, Axios’ Ivana Saric reports, citing the letter. Grok wrongly told users that Vice President Kamala Harris had missed the ballot deadline in nine states and was not eligible to appear on the ballot in those states in place of Biden.
